On the evening of Sunday 8th, all hotels were closing down so instead of driving home, we took one more day OFF and drove to LAKE ABANT , which is about 25-30mi away from Kartalkaya Skiing Resort.

Driving down from the mountains, as you can see most snow has melted away already.




Driving to Lake Abant .


This is Lake Abant, the lake itself is about 1.400km (0,875mi) above the sea level and it is frozen in the winter time. You can walk across the lake .... I remember 30 years ago my father crossed the lake with his car but nowadays it can be dangerous as people say we can't get the old cold winters anymore.

The lake is surrounded with pine trees and there is a road that surrounds the whole lake. You can go running, Cycling or Horse riding around the lake.
